12-year-old Bryson Ford sells hot chocolate in Billings as a snowstorm hits, with snow expected to continue until Tuesday.
Laurel's new nonprofit thrift store, 406 Finders Keepers, provides all items for free, funded entirely by community donations and volunteer efforts.
The Big Sky Optimist Club continues its tradition of hosting the Vintage Craft and Vendor Market three times a year, with the next event scheduled for April 5 and 6.
Billings Public Schools allows parents to decide if their children will attend school Monday due to heavy snowfall, with all school operations and bus schedules currently expected to remain unchanged.
